Spezifikationen
| Attribut | Wert |
| Package | Tube |
| Series | iCMOS® |
| ProductStatus | Active |
| AmplifierType | Instrumentation |
| NumberofCircuits | 1 |
| OutputType | Push-Pull |
| SlewRate | 25V/µs |
| -3dbBandwidth | 10 MHz |
| Current-InputBias | 5 nA |
| Voltage-InputOffset | 70 µV |
| Current-Supply | 4.1mA |
| Current-Output/Channel | 37 mA |
| Voltage-SupplySpan(Min) | 10 V |
| Voltage-SupplySpan(Max) | 30 V |
| OperatingTemperature | -40°C ~ 85°C |
| MountingType | Surface Mount |
| Package/Case | 10-TFSOP, 10-MSOP (0.118, 3.00mm Width) |

Features
Additionally, the AD8250ARMZ has a high common-mode rejection ratio (CMRR) of 80 dB at a gain of 1, which improves noise performance. The bandwidth is gain-dependent, with a maximum of 10 MHz at a gain of 1, supporting fast signal processing. It also features a fast settling time and low distortion, crucial for precision applications. The device is housed in a compact MSOP package, facilitating space-saving designs. It is well-suited for applications such as data acquisition systems, process controls, and medical instrumentation. The AD8250ARMZ provides reliable performance in precision signal conditioning tasks.

Application
1. Data Acquisition Systems: Enhances signal quality by amplifying low-level signals.
2. Medical Instrumentation: Used in devices like ECG and EEG for accurate signal conditioning.
3. Industrial Process Controls: Provides precise measurement and control in automation systems.
4. Test and Measurement Equipment: Offers flexibility to accommodate a variety of input signal levels.
5. Sensor Interfaces: Amplifies signals from sensors such as strain gauges and pressure sensors.
Its programmability and high performance make it suitable for environments requiring dynamic gain adjustments and high accuracy.
